Nvidia GeForce Now is one of the best game streaming services, but some features remain exclusive to certain devices and platforms. Fortunately, Team Green has just made some changes that should greatly improve your experience on Google Chrome and Microsoft Edge browsers.

By signing in to your Nvidia GeForce Now account, if you have an RTX 3080 subscription, you will now have more options to customize your streaming quality. Specifically, Team Green made it possible to stream your games in 1440p at 120fps when using Google Chrome or Microsoft Edge.
